The Origins of Indica and Sativa

The classification of cannabis into indica and sativa dates back to the 18th century. Cannabis sativa was first described by Carl Linnaeus to classify European hemp plants known for their tall structure and fibrous stalks. Later, Cannabis indica was introduced by French biologist Jean-Baptiste Lamarck to describe shorter, broader-leafed varieties found in the Indian subcontinent, which were more resinous and psychoactive.

Today, these terms are commonly used in the cannabis seed industry to indicate specific traits in terms of plant morphology, aroma, and growth patterns—even if most modern strains are hybrids containing both indica and sativa genetics.

Indica: Characteristics and Appeal

Indica strains are typically associated with compact, bushy plants that are shorter in height and develop broad leaves. These plants often flower faster than sativa types and produce dense, resin-rich buds, which make them attractive to seed collectors interested in studying trichome production and flower structure.

Aromatic profiles of indica strains tend to lean toward earthy, musky, and sometimes sweet scents. These characteristics are often attributed to the dominant presence of terpenes like myrcene, linalool, and beta-caryophyllene.

Collectors value indica seeds for their consistent growth traits and rich terpene profiles. These strains are also commonly used as parent genetics in hybrid breeding programs to enhance resin content and reduce flowering times.

Sativa Strains: Energy and Elevation

In contrast, sativa strains are known for their taller growth, thinner leaves, and extended flowering cycles. These plants generally originate from equatorial regions such as Southeast Asia, Central America, and Africa, where they adapted to long seasons and higher humidity.

Sativa strains typically offer brighter, fruitier, or more citrus-forward aromas, often driven by terpenes such as limonene, terpinolene, and pinene. For cannabis seed enthusiasts, sativa varieties represent the energetic, uplifting side of cannabis expression and offer unique visual and olfactory qualities.

Because of their height and longer bloom times, sativa genetics are often selected for crossbreeding to introduce complexity into hybrid seed lines. This makes sativa strains highly valuable for collectors and researchers focused on expanding the scope of cannabis diversity.

Modern Hybridization and Seed Market Trends

While pure indica and sativa strains still exist, many of today’s cannabis seeds are hybrids—carefully bred to combine the best traits of both classifications. Seed banks now offer indica-dominant or sativa-dominant hybrids, allowing collectors to select based on preferred characteristics such as growth cycle, structure, or aroma.

Advancements in cannabis breeding have resulted in highly stable seed lines that preserve core traits while offering new expressions of traditional genetics. Collectors seeking seeds for research, preservation, or future breeding projects often look for strains with transparent lineage and well-documented traits.

Legal Considerations for Cannabis Seeds in the US

In the United States, cannabis seeds can be legally purchased and owned under federal guidelines, as long as they contain less than 0.3% THC by dry weight. However, laws around germination and cultivation vary by state. Seed enthusiasts should always refer to local regulations to ensure compliance.
